boost::lexer::basic_state_machine< CharT >::iterator::data Struct Reference

#include <state_machine.hpp>

List of all members.

Public Member Functions

 data ()
bool operator== (const data &rhs_) const

Public Attributes

std::size_t dfa
std::size_t states
std::size_t state
std::size_t transitions
std::size_t transition
bool end_state
std::size_t id
std::size_t unique_id
std::size_t goto_dfa
std::size_t bol_index
std::size_t eol_index
basic_string_token< CharT > token
std::size_t goto_state

template<typename CharT>
struct boost::lexer::basic_state_machine< CharT >::iterator::data


Constructor & Destructor Documentation

template<typename CharT>
boost::lexer::basic_state_machine< CharT >::iterator::data::data (  )  [inline]


Member Function Documentation

template<typename CharT>
bool boost::lexer::basic_state_machine< CharT >::iterator::data::operator== ( const data rhs_  )  const [inline]


Member Data Documentation

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::dfa

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::states

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::state

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::transitions

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::transition

template<typename CharT>
bool boost::lexer::basic_state_machine< CharT >::iterator::data::end_state

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::id

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::unique_id

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::goto_dfa

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::bol_index

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::eol_index

template<typename CharT>
basic_string_token<CharT> boost::lexer::basic_state_machine< CharT >::iterator::data::token

template<typename CharT>
std::size_t boost::lexer::basic_state_machine< CharT >::iterator::data::goto_state


The documentation for this struct was generated from the following file:
Generated on Fri Jul 30 03:00:10 2010 for rphp by  doxygen 1.5.4